From: Son Hyunjun Date: Fri, 30 Mar 2012 08:19:58 +0000 (+0900) Subject: [Title] support to maximize each dialog in Windows X-Git-Tag: Tizen_Studio_1.3_Release_p2.3.1~1711 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=d390c52ab6c742182b8088a5a1d0a87098e6da6e;p=sdk%2Femulator%2Fqemu.git [Title] support to maximize each dialog in Windows [Type] Bugfix [Module] [Priority] Minor [CQ#] [Redmine#] [Problem] [Cause] [Solution] Change-Id: I3e85e4f3b0b1c787bbd176857e295cae4bbb2aec --- diff --git a/tizen/src/skin/client/src/org/tizen/emulator/skin/EmulatorSkin.java b/tizen/src/skin/client/src/org/tizen/emulator/skin/EmulatorSkin.java index 06620fc65c..c66db90870 100644 --- a/tizen/src/skin/client/src/org/tizen/emulator/skin/EmulatorSkin.java +++ b/tizen/src/skin/client/src/org/tizen/emulator/skin/EmulatorSkin.java @@ -29,7 +29,6 @@ package org.tizen.emulator.skin; -import java.io.IOException; import java.lang.reflect.Field; import java.util.ArrayList; import java.util.Iterator; diff --git a/tizen/src/skin/client/src/org/tizen/emulator/skin/dialog/DetailInfoDialog.java b/tizen/src/skin/client/src/org/tizen/emulator/skin/dialog/DetailInfoDialog.java index e36cd77952..598cba6f7d 100644 --- a/tizen/src/skin/client/src/org/tizen/emulator/skin/dialog/DetailInfoDialog.java +++ b/tizen/src/skin/client/src/org/tizen/emulator/skin/dialog/DetailInfoDialog.java @@ -72,7 +72,8 @@ public class DetailInfoDialog extends SkinDialog { private EmulatorConfig config; public DetailInfoDialog( Shell parent, String emulatorName, SocketCommunicator communicator, EmulatorConfig config ) { - super( parent, "Detail Info" + " - " + emulatorName, SWT.DIALOG_TRIM | SWT.APPLICATION_MODAL | SWT.RESIZE ); + super( parent, "Detail Info" + " - " + emulatorName, SWT.DIALOG_TRIM | SWT.APPLICATION_MODAL | SWT.RESIZE + | SWT.MAX ); this.communicator = communicator; this.config = config; } @@ -88,7 +89,7 @@ public class DetailInfoDialog extends SkinDialog { Composite composite = new Composite( parent, SWT.NONE ); composite.setLayout( new FillLayout() ); - Table table = new Table( composite, SWT.BORDER | SWT.MULTI ); + Table table = new Table( composite, SWT.BORDER | SWT.MULTI | SWT.FULL_SELECTION ); table.setHeaderVisible( true ); table.setLinesVisible( true ); diff --git a/tizen/src/skin/client/src/org/tizen/emulator/skin/dialog/LicenseDialog.java b/tizen/src/skin/client/src/org/tizen/emulator/skin/dialog/LicenseDialog.java index 3cf06a8246..63064d904a 100644 --- a/tizen/src/skin/client/src/org/tizen/emulator/skin/dialog/LicenseDialog.java +++ b/tizen/src/skin/client/src/org/tizen/emulator/skin/dialog/LicenseDialog.java @@ -59,7 +59,7 @@ public class LicenseDialog extends SkinDialog { private Logger logger = SkinLogger.getSkinLogger( LicenseDialog.class ).getLogger(); public LicenseDialog( Shell parent, String title ) { - super( parent, title, SWT.DIALOG_TRIM | SWT.APPLICATION_MODAL | SWT.RESIZE ); + super( parent, title, SWT.DIALOG_TRIM | SWT.APPLICATION_MODAL | SWT.RESIZE | SWT.MAX ); } @Override diff --git a/tizen/src/skin/client/src/org/tizen/emulator/skin/screenshot/ScreenShotDialog.java b/tizen/src/skin/client/src/org/tizen/emulator/skin/screenshot/ScreenShotDialog.java index 2b7270dcfc..1c54e0adcb 100644 --- a/tizen/src/skin/client/src/org/tizen/emulator/skin/screenshot/ScreenShotDialog.java +++ b/tizen/src/skin/client/src/org/tizen/emulator/skin/screenshot/ScreenShotDialog.java @@ -117,7 +117,7 @@ public class ScreenShotDialog { this.config = config; this.needToStoreRotatedImage = true; - shell = new Shell( Display.getDefault(), SWT.DIALOG_TRIM | SWT.RESIZE ); + shell = new Shell( Display.getDefault(), SWT.DIALOG_TRIM | SWT.RESIZE | SWT.MAX ); shell.setText( "Screen Shot - " + SkinUtil.makeEmulatorName( config ) ); shell.setLocation( parent.getLocation().x + parent.getSize().x + 30, parent.getLocation().y ); shell.addListener( SWT.Close, new Listener() {